Firlej is a picturesque village located in the Lublin Voivodeship of eastern Poland. If you are planning a visit to this charming destination, there are several transportation options available.
The nearest international airport to Firlej is Warsaw Chopin Airport, located approximately 190 kilometers away. From the airport, you can hire a car or take a taxi to reach Firlej. Alternatively, you can also take a domestic flight from Warsaw to Lublin Airport, which is about 85 kilometers away from Firlej.
Firlej has a train station, making it accessible by rail. You can take a train from major cities like Warsaw, Lublin, or Krakow to reach Firlej. The journey offers scenic views of the Polish countryside and is a convenient option for travelers.
There are regular bus services connecting Firlej to nearby towns and cities. You can find buses from Lublin, Warsaw, or other major towns in the region. The bus journey allows you to enjoy the landscapes of Poland while reaching your destination comfortably.
If you prefer driving, Firlej is well-connected by road. You can reach Firlej by taking the national road 19 (DK19) or the regional road 824 (DW824). The village is situated approximately 35 kilometers south of Lublin and 160 kilometers southeast of Warsaw.
For cycling enthusiasts, Firlej can be reached by bicycle as well. The village is surrounded by beautiful countryside and offers scenic cycling routes. You can rent a bicycle in nearby towns or bring your own to explore the area at your own pace.

Firlej is a small village located in Lublin Voivodeship, in southeastern Poland. This charming village is situated on the picturesque Firlej Lake, which adds to its natural beauty and makes it a popular destination for tourists and nature lovers.
With its tranquil and idyllic surroundings, Firlej offers visitors the opportunity to relax and unwind in a peaceful countryside setting. The village is known for its abundant green spaces, charming wooden houses, and well-maintained gardens, giving it a rustic and traditional feel.
In addition to its natural appeal, Firlej also boasts several recreational activities for visitors to enjoy. The lake, which is the main attraction of the village, offers opportunities for swimming, fishing, and boating, making it an ideal spot for water enthusiasts.
For those who prefer to explore on land, Firlej has numerous walking and cycling trails that wind through the surrounding forests and fields, providing a chance to experience the area's rich flora and fauna up close.
Furthermore, Firlej is home to a 14th-century castle, which stands as a testament to the village's historical past. The castle, along with a nearby church, showcases the architectural beauty and heritage of the region.
In terms of amenities, Firlej provides a range of accommodation options, including guesthouses and campgrounds, ensuring that visitors can find a comfortable place to stay during their visit.
